The Importance of Testosterone
Testosterone has many functions in the body. It is crucial for:
- Muscle building and maintenance
- Fat loss
- Maintaining a healthy libido
- Improving bone density
- Supporting mood and mental well-being
A low testosterone level can lead to a variety of problems, including fatigue, depression, reduced libido, and physical weakness. Therefore, it is important to be aware of the signs of low testosterone and take appropriate measures.
Factors Influencing Testosterone Levels
Several factors can influence testosterone levels, including:
- Age: Testosterone levels naturally decline with age.
- Diet: An unbalanced diet can negatively affect hormone production.
- Stress: Chronic stress leads to increased cortisol levels, which can lower testosterone levels.
- Lack of exercise: Regular physical activity is essential for hormone production.
- Sleep: Poor sleep can impair testosterone production.
If you want to naturally boost your testosterone levels, it is important to consider these factors and make adjustments to your lifestyle as necessary.

Nutrition to Boost Testosterone Levels
Diet plays a crucial role in regulating testosterone levels. Here are some proven nutritional strategies:
- Protein-rich foods: Ensure you consume enough protein. Foods like lean meats, fish, eggs, and legumes promote muscle mass and support hormone production.
- Healthy fats: Omega-3 fatty acids from fish, nuts, and seeds are important for hormone production. Avoid trans fats and overly processed fats.
- Vitamins and minerals: Ensure adequate intake of vitamin D, zinc, and magnesium. These nutrients are essential for testosterone production.
A balanced diet rich in nutrients can not only boost your testosterone levels but also improve your overall well-being.
Exercise and Sports
Regular physical activity is one of the most effective methods to increase testosterone levels. Studies show that both strength training and high-intensity interval training (HIIT) are particularly beneficial. Here are some tips:
- Strength training: Focus on large muscle groups and exercises like squats, deadlifts, and bench presses. These exercises promote hormone production and help build muscle mass.
- HIIT: Short, intense workout sessions can temporarily boost testosterone levels. Aim to incorporate HIIT into your training program at least twice a week.
- Regular exercise: Even moderate activities like jogging, cycling, or swimming can help regulate hormone levels.
The combination of strength training and endurance training is key to maintaining healthy testosterone levels and an active lifestyle.
Stress Management
Stress is a significant factor that can negatively affect testosterone levels. Chronic stress leads to the release of cortisol, a hormone that inhibits testosterone production in high amounts. Here are some stress management strategies:
- Mindfulness and meditation: Regular meditation practices can help reduce stress and promote overall well-being.
- Exercise and movement: Physical activity is an excellent way to relieve stress and improve mood.
- Social interaction: Spend time with friends and family to support your emotional health.
Balanced stress management can not only stabilize your testosterone levels but also improve your overall quality of life.
Sleep and Recovery
Sleep is often an underestimated factor for health and testosterone levels. Studies show that men who sleep less than seven hours per night have significantly lower testosterone levels. Here are some tips for better sleep:
- Regular sleep schedule: Go to bed and wake up at the same time every day to stabilize your sleep rhythm.
- Optimize sleep environment: Ensure a dark, quiet, and cool sleeping environment.
- Reduce screen time: Avoid electronic devices at least one hour before bedtime to promote melatonin production.
A healthy sleep rhythm is crucial for recovery and hormone production.
